Risk: Volatility and Drawdowns

The deepest peak-to-trough decline in our data was -77.6% for COIO and -34.3% for VOO. Drawdown depth is worth weighing if you expect to sell during market stress rather than ride it out.

Fees and Cost Over Time

COIO charges 0.77% per year while VOO charges 0.03%. On a $10,000 position that is $77 vs $3 annually, a gap of $74 per year that compounds over a long holding period. On income, COIO currently yields 6.16% against 1.08% for VOO.
